The average cost of a home security system is about $700, ranging from $280 to $1,150. Costs to consider include equipment, surveillance fees, and other additional features. Cost factors that determine your system’s price include the type of security system, materials, labor, activation fees, monthly fees, and permits. Additional features and upgrades may include:

  • Video surveillance monitoring: $40–$65 per month

  • Smart home locks: $150

  • Smart home lighting: $15–$90

  • Smart smoke, fire, and carbon monoxide alarms: $35–$100

  • Smart thermostat: $130–$500

Yes, a home security system can be worth it for your peace of mind alone, but it can also save you up to 20% on your home insurance. The insurance savings will help defray the initial setup costs and subscription costs over time. Locations with higher crime rates also make home security systems a valuable investment, but it ultimately depends on your personal preferences and asset values.

With the popularity of DIY security cameras and video surveillance systems, it’s important to understand the benefits and potential drawbacks to decide if it’s the right choice for you. Advantages and disadvantages include:

Pros

  • Video footage readily available

  • Reduced home insurance

  • Save on labor costs by installing security cameras yourself

  • Wireless systems are easy to move and set up

  • Monitor from your smartphone

  • Avoid false alarms

Cons

  • Features may be vulnerable to hackers

  • No direct link to authorities

  • Risk of installing the system improperly, reducing its effectiveness

Whether a security system or security cameras is a better choice for you depends on your needs and preferred comfort level. A security system can cost more depending on the features you choose, but it’s a more proactive and protective approach to home security by alerting you and authorities of any emergencies. Using a security camera system is a more reactive approach because while you can monitor the camera footage, it does not alert the proper authorities for you.

Understanding the pros and cons of installing a home security system is the first step to deciding which one is right for you. A few of the advantages and disadvantages include:

Pros

  • Added security for your household

  • Reduced home insurance premiums

  • Many smart home integrations available

  • Security companies can monitor your home 

Cons

  • Expensive setup costs 

  • Subscription costs can add up quickly

  • Features may be vulnerable to hackers

  • Weak signal reduces the security of a wireless system
